Whilst working with concurrent.futures and ThreadPoolExecutors, my colleague
and I have noted some undocumented behaviour.
When adding a done_callback to a future that has already completed, we note
that that callback is executed directly, outside of any try...except statement.
However, both the docs and the _invoke_callbacks methods will wrap any
done_callbacks in a try...except statement which logs the result and returns.
Could we either update the documentation to mention that callback behaviour may
raise if added to an already completed future, or simply add the same
try...except wrapping that the _invoke_callback method already uses please?
(Preferably the latter)

I would note, that the test code which covers this area of the code, doesn't
currently exercise this particular condition. The closest test I could find is
test_done_callback_already_failed, which checks that a callback can retrieve an
exception from a future, but it does not validate what happens when a callback
raises when the future it is attached to is already complete.

The other test closely related is test_done_callback_raises, however this
doesn't check the behaviour of a callback when added to an already completed
future. We should be able to simulate this by moving the f.set_result line to
above the f.add_done_callback lines?
